State Scribe Candidates

Filed under: News — Administrator @ 8:55 pm

Florida DeMolay is now accepting Letters of Intent from those Brothers who wish to stand for election as State Scribe for the 2008 calendar year.

Your letter of intent should include information on your DeMolay experiences, awards and honors earned, offices held, your skills with office automation tools (Microsoft Word, Excel, Publisher), and if you have a computer readily available to use in your official duties.

In addition, the State Scribe, as an elected officer, is required to be an active participant in the activities of the State Chapter across the State of Florida. Details regarding transportation should also be included in your letter of intent. All Letters of Intent must include a statement by your Chapter Dad or Chairman that the Chapter is aware of this application, and that they approve of your candidacy as well as one from your parents or legal guardian.

All letters should be emailed to Dad Ron Blaisdell, and mailed to the State Office address, with a postmark no later than December 1, 2007. Interviews of all candidates will be conducted with the Executive Staff and the final candidates will appear before the State Chapter for Q&A and elections.

Installation will be held at Mini-Conclave.

For any additional questions, please email Dad Ron Blaisdell, or call the Florida DeMolay toll-free number, and press “0″ to be connected with Dad Blaze.

We look forward to seeing a number of qualified candidates for this very important State office.

State-wide Initiation

Filed under: News — Administrator @ 8:31 am

Our newest brothers

On Saturday. October 20th, the Florida Jurisdictional Chapter traveled to Ocala for a Saturday afternoon full of activity.

Eleven new Brothers were inducted into the Initiatory Degree, and twelve received the DeMolay degree that afternoon. Brother Joel Swanson was invested with the Degree of Chevalier (which he was elected to receive in 1954), and Letters Temporary were presented to our newest Chapter in Ocala.

Grand Master’s Youth Award

Filed under: News — Administrator @ 11:43 am

It is time once again for every Chapter, Assembly, and Bethel to submit their nomination to the Grand Lodge for the 2007 Grand Lodge Youth Awards. All Chapters, Assemblies, and Bethels can submit one member’s name to receive this prestigious award from the Grand Master of Masons in Florida.

Advisory Councils should make their selections, and nominations should be submitted as soon as possible. The Award Certificates and pins will be send by the Grand Lodge for presentation at a public event later in the year.
